U.S. Marine Col. William Bartolomea, left, the commanding officer for Marine Aircraft Group 39, 3rd Marine Aircraft Wing, answers questions during an interview with Joe Little, an NBC-7 San Diego reporter, on Marine Corps Air Station Camp Pendleton, California, Nov. 4, 2019. Air station leadership invited media aboard to show how MAG-39 and MCAS Camp Pendleton continuously assist each other's specific mission requirements. Together, MCAS Camp Pendleton and MAG-39 are capable of supporting expeditionary military operations worldwide.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Lance Cpl. Angela Wilcox)
